Output 58ed8d9b6eb897b31fd1054eec79ecaf4cfc4425d08b40c08dad7e89dada8907:0

value
9003334
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c86cdf5feebab7294427bbaccf9e63ab72c7f56f OP_EQUAL
address
3KxmVWQLUsAauVGj4E4f6CJk77eNxjRJJH
transaction
58ed8d9b6eb897b31fd1054eec79ecaf4cfc4425d08b40c08dad7e89dada8907
confirmations
154647
spent
true